import colorbrewer from 'colorbrewer';
import {SEQ, QUA, DIV, VizColorPalette} from './custom-color-ranges';
const colorBrewerMap = {
YlGn: SEQ,
YlGnBu: SEQ,
GnBu: SEQ,
BuGn: SEQ,
PuBuGn: SEQ,
PuBu: SEQ,
BuPu: SEQ,
RdPu: SEQ,
PuRd: SEQ,
OrRd: SEQ,
YlOrRd: SEQ,
YlOrBr: SEQ,
Purples: SEQ,
Blues: SEQ,
Greens: SEQ,
Oranges: SEQ,
Reds: SEQ,
Greys: SEQ,
PuOr: DIV,
BrBG: DIV,
PRGn: DIV,
PiYG: DIV,
RdBu: DIV,
RdGy: DIV,
RdYlBu: DIV,
Spectral: DIV,
RdYlGn: DIV,
Accent: QUA,
Dark2: QUA,
Paired: QUA,
Pastel1: QUA,
Pastel2: QUA,
Set1: QUA,
Set2: QUA,
Set3: QUA
};
const colorRanges = [...VizColorPalette];
// Add colorbrewer color schemes (Data Science requirement)
// See http://colorbrewer2.org/
function entries(obj) {
return Object.keys(obj).map(k => [k, obj[k]]);
}
for (const [keyName, colorScheme] of entries(colorbrewer)) {
for (const [lenKey, colors] of entries(colorScheme)) {
colorRanges.push({
name: `ColorBrewer ${keyName}-${lenKey}`,
type: colorBrewerMap[keyName],
category: 'ColorBrewer',
colors
});
}
}
export const COLOR_RANGES = colorRanges;
export const DefaultColorRange = colorRanges.find(
({name}) => name === 'Global Warming'
);
